☐ Mail room relocation — brief the new starter. As of this month, the mail room has moved from the ground floor of Hartle Point to the annexe beside the loading dock. All incoming parcels for the Fennick project now arrive there. Walk the new starter through the route once, show them the sorting shelves, and explain the signing-out sheet for tracked items. The annexe door stays locked at all times; entry is by keypad only. Give them the current door code, noted below.

door code, tajof-kageg: bdg-QVDCE-3

**Q: A donor says they never received their receipt from GiveNote. What do I check?**

First, confirm the donation shows as settled in the GiveNote console; receipts only send after settlement, which can take up to two hours. Next, check the mailer queue for a bounce entry. If bounced, ask the donor to verify their address and trigger a manual resend. If the queue shows sent with no bounce, escalate to the mailer team at the address below.

alerts address for kafof-bagag: kasael@olvarqdyn.corp

Ticket — Missed Pick-up. The sealed-bid tender package for the Quillmore Bridge works was not collected from the Fennick & Rade front desk yesterday as scheduled. The envelope remains sealed and locked in the dispatch cabinet. Submission deadline at the Oastwell procurement office is tomorrow at 10:00, so a replacement run is urgent. Please book a priority courier for first thing in the morning and confirm back to this ticket. The driver must follow the hand-over instruction below exactly.

courier memo of bawef-kaguf: the briion quenox courier leaves the tamdor aldius joreth belion julir joreth wenix pelath ledger at gate 7145 under passcode 571533

Subject: Clock skew on build agents

Team — agents brindle-03 and brindle-07 drifted ~40s apart, so timestamp ordering in the Oxhollow release manifest is unreliable this week. NTP sync is fixed; affected artifacts rebuilt. Reviewers: please verify ordering by token, not wall clock, until Friday. The rebuilt release is identified by the token below.

build token for hadug-hahag: htk21_a2c0db3fed91dc03cd60f